前言 本文是多租戶系列文章的附加操作文章,如果想查看系列中的其他文章請查看下列文章 主線文章 Asp.net core下利用EF core實現從數據實現多租戶(1) Asp.net core下利用EF core實現從數據實現多租戶(2) : 按表分離 Asp.net core下利用EF ...
感謝Jeffcky大佬的博客: EntityFramework Core . 全局過濾 HasQueryFilter https: www.cnblogs.com CreateMyself p .html 什么是值對象 沒有唯一的標識,固定不變的,表示一個具體的概念,用來描述一個東西的特征,代表是什么,使用時直接添加或替換,值對象在遷移時,會以字段的形式遷移到數據庫中 軟刪除 定義刪除的接口 創建 ...
2018-12-25 14:00 0 799 推薦指數:
前言 本文是多租戶系列文章的附加操作文章,如果想查看系列中的其他文章請查看下列文章 主線文章 Asp.net core下利用EF core實現從數據實現多租戶(1) Asp.net core下利用EF core實現從數據實現多租戶(2) : 按表分離 Asp.net core下利用EF ...
准備工作 1.新建一個控制台項目, 在"程序包管理控制台"執行 Install-package EntityFramework //安裝EF環境 2.在項目下新建類(Paper),也就是code first中的code。建好之后,Ctrl+Shift+B生成項目。(不生成的話,會出現控制器 ...
Code-First數據遷移 首先要通過NuGet將EF升級至最新版本。 新建MVC 4項目MvcMigrationDemo 添加數據模型 Person 和 Department,定義如下: Person ...
了延遲加載特性,延遲加載意味着從數據庫加載內容的時候將會自動加載關聯實體的內容(除了我們設置了禁用延遲加載) ...
1、EF Code First創建數據庫 新建控制台應用程序Portal,通過程序包管理器控制台添加EntityFramework。 在程序包管理器控制台中執行以下語句,安裝EntityFramework。 安裝成功后,界面提示如下圖: 在新建 ...
寫在前面: EF 中 Code First 的數據遷移網上有很多資料,我這份並沒什么特別。Code First 創建視圖網上也有很多資料,但好像很麻煩,而且親測好像是無效的方法(可能是我太笨,沒搞成功),我摸索出了一種簡單有效的方法,這里分享給大家。 EF是Entity ...
1、EF Code First創建數據庫 新建控制台應用程序Portal,通過程序包管理器控制台添加EntityFramework。 在程序包管理器控制台中執行以下語句,安裝EntityFramework ...
前言 如果大家剛使用EntityFramework Core作為ORM框架的話,想必都會遇到數據庫遷移的一些問題。 起初我是在ASP.NET Core的Web項目中進行的,但后來發現放在此處並不是很合理,一些關於數據庫的遷移,比如新增表,字段,修改字段類型等等,不應該和最上層的Web項目所關聯 ...